Advertisement
rautamiekka

Untitled

Jul 14th, 2015
30
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
Batch 0.69 KB | None | 0 0
  1. @echo off & setlocal
  2. SET pathToFFmpeg="C:\_DOWNLOADS_\ffmpeg-20150710-git-033dc39-win64-static\bin\ffmpeg.exe"
  3. echo %*
  4. pause
  5. :process
  6. set d=%~a1
  7. set d=%d:~0,1%
  8. echo "%~1"
  9. if %d% equ d (
  10.    :: process as a directory/folder feed, not a file-name-set
  11.     echo "%~1" is a directory...
  12.     pause
  13.     pushd "%~1"
  14.     for %%a in (*.*) do (
  15.         echo processing %1\file: -------- "%%~a"
  16.         if not exist "%%~dpna.mp3" %pathToFFmpeg% "%%~dpnxa">"%%~dpna.mp3"
  17.         pause
  18.     )
  19.     popd
  20. ) else (
  21.    :: here processes a single file
  22.     echo file-name process: "%~1"
  23.     pause
  24.     if not exist "%~dpn1.mp3" %pathToFFmpeg% "%~dpnx1"
  25.     pause
  26. )
  27. shift
  28. if [%1] neq [] goto :process
  29. pause
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ement